How to apply for TransPorte (LaPorte) + Michigan City Transit (LaPorte County)
TransPorte (City of LaPorte) serves LaPorte County.
Who it's for
LaPorte County public transportation includes TransPorte (City of LaPorte), which connects LaPorte, Michigan City, and surrounding communities to healthcare, retail, and civic locations, plus Michigan City Transit fixed routes. Reduced senior fares for riders 65+. The South Shore Line (NICTD) commuter rail serves Michigan City with reduced senior fares to Chicago. Indiana counties operate independent transit systems — fares vary. Call TransPorte at 219-326-9710 or Michigan City Transit to schedule; request the reduced senior fare.
LaPorte: county transit senior discount.
What you'll need
- Proof of LaPorte County / Indiana residency
- Proof of age 65+ (or a Medicare card)
- Photo identification
